Even with the cap booster, it wouldn't work.. you would be out of cap too quickly. One of the main problems with the rax has been over looked, and that was and still is the most cap intensive cruiser.
Before the small guns/1600mm plate revolution people did indeed fit medium guns to their rax.. but, they well died pretty quickly due to the lack of cap.. the dual mwd rax and small guns was a lot of fun.. but was impractical .. "wooosh i move fast... can't hit anything.. but woosh." So for the majority the rax was the best mining cruiser in the game.. as with a little bit of squeezing, you could fit 5 whole miner 2's.. and so the rax became the ninja miner of choice.
For a long while people would ask for a rax set up.. and the responce of "Fit miner 2's" was the reply.. and this was when you could carry 10 heavy drones.. then came the plate revolution. And the rax started to get some major use..
The idea at first, seemed like a joke, until Nafri mentioned how the plate rax was then more and more people started to be turned around to the idea.. the Duramaller was also seen as a great choice.. and after it came to light, that duramaller .. could eat a rax for lunch it started to see more popularity for a short while, before becoming one of the best mission running ships in the game (pre lvl 4 missions.. when people used to lose battleships to the lvl 3 mordu's headhunters mission.)
Now back to the present day, and the changes.. the rax, with its changes.. will be a pityful sight.. its never going to be the cheap deimos people think, its never going to be the mini-meg people hope. The changes are too little.. plus for all that, it still has the lowest amount of slots of any of the tier 3 cruisers.
And lets not forget.. Before the changes Maller > Thorax.. After the changes Maller > Thorax while the maller is tanking several battleships.
